NPP executive beaten to pulp in Pru West

Chaos broke out in the Pru West constituency of the Bono East region during the New Patriotic Party (NPP) parliamentary primaries, resulting in one person being hurt and admitted to the hospital.

This came about following an assault on him during a meeting by some purported supporters of Alhaji Gariba Iddrisu, a parliamentary candidate.

According to Daniel Tachie of Adom News, the victim, Tijani, a deputy Nasara coordinator, was identified as the incident happened at around one in the morning.

Former District Chief Executive (DCE) Mr. Gariba is running against current MP and Deputy Roads Minister Stephen Jalulah.

According to reports, Tijani, a camp member of Mr. Jalulah, came under attack when he turned up at a meeting of Mr. Gariba’s followers to eavesdrop on them.

Telling the story of his ordeal, Tijani claimed he approached the group to find out what was going on, but he intended no harm.

But five or so of his fans ambushed and beat him unconscious. He is receiving care at the Abaase Health Center right now.
